ReproSil Saphir
Ultra-Pure Silica HPLC Columns for Superior Reversed-Phase Performance
ReproSil Saphir is a high-end HPLC column series from Dr. Maisch HPLC GmbH, based on ultra-pure, fully porous spherical silica and designed for demanding reversed-phase applications. With advanced C18 bonding and optimized endcapping, ReproSil Saphir columns provide excellent peak shape, low silanol activity, and high separation efficiency — ideal for basic compounds, closely eluting analytes, and method validation.
These columns are particularly suited for use in pharmaceutical quality control, impurity profiling, and regulatory-compliant workflows, where precision and reproducibility are paramount.

Products
| Name | Particle Sizes | Carbon Load | Pore Size |
|---|---|---|---|
| ReproSil Saphir 100 C4 | 5 – 10 µm | 8 % | 100 Å |
| ReproSil Saphir 100 C8 | 5 – 10 µm | 12 % | 100 Å |
| ReproSil Saphir 100 C18 | 1.5 – 10 µm | 20 % | 100 Å |
| ReproSil Saphir 100 NH2 | 5 µm | 4 % | 100 Å |
| ReproSil Saphir 100 SAX | 5 µm | 6 % | 100 Å |
| ReproSil Saphir 100 SCX | 3 – 10 µm | 6 % | 100 Å |
| ReproSil Saphir 300 CM | 5 – 10 µm | 3 % | 300 Å |
| ReproSil Saphir 300 SCX | 5 – 15 µm | 6 % | 300 Å |
| ReproSil Saphir 1000 Si | 10 µm | 0 % | 1 000 Å |
| ReproSil Saphir 1000 C18-2 HE | 7 – 10 µm | 3 % | 1 000 Å |

ReproSil Saphir 1000 Si
Extra-Wide-Pore Unmodified Silica Column for Large Biomolecule Chromatography
ReproSil Saphir 1000 Si from Dr. Maisch HPLC GmbH is a high-purity, fully porous silica HPLC column with an extra-wide 1000 Å pore size, designed for the separation of very large biomolecules and macromolecular complexes. Without any bonded phase modification, the unmodified silica surface provides highly polar interaction properties, making it suitable for normal-phase chromatography and specific bioanalytical applications. The extremely large pores allow optimal accessibility and efficient mass transfer for analytes such as monoclonal antibodies, protein complexes, viruses, and nanoparticles.
